Vision Statement

THAT EVERY SURFER AND EVERY SURFING COMMUNITY HAS OPPORTUNITY TO KNOW AND FOLLOW JESUS

Christian Surfers UK  is a group of passionate surfers whose members are also committed to their faith, and who see God’s signature written all over His Creation.

Our desire is to experience this amazing God for ourselves through spending time together, in the sea and in relationship with His son Jesus. Our aim is therefore a simple one: to tell other surfers that they too can have a relationship with Jesus.

We are not a church, but our members represent a wide range of different churches to which they belong. CSUK are a member of the Evangelical Alliance, and subscribe to their statement of faith. One of our objectives continues to be bridge the gap between the surf community and the church.

Christian Surfers UK is affiliated to Christian Surfers International, the umbrella organisation linking together those countries with an active Christian Surfers mission (currently 38 nations), and has been a registered charity in the UK since 1998.

Mission Objectives

We share the good news of Jesus with surfers, following him together in community and empowering others to do the same. So that every surfer and every surfing community would have opportunity to know and follow Jesus.

Big Strategic Ideas

CONNECTING
Choosing to create opportunities and platforms that will help initiate relationships. e.g. our personal surfing, media, movie nights, camps, outreach contests, etc.

DISCIPLING
Choosing to create opportunities and platforms that introduce and grow surfers in their life-long relationship with Jesus. e.g. local missions, Bible studies, camps, national movements, prayer, etc.

SERVING
Choosing to create opportunities and platforms that enable us to meet the needs of our wider surfing community. e.g. chaplaincy, events, logistical support, emergency response, community development, etc.

EQUIPPING
Choosing to create opportunities and platforms that empower our people to advance our mission. e.g. training, mentoring, resources, leadership development, spiritual disciplines, etc.

PARTNERING
Choosing to develop relationships of trust where sharing and joining with others helps us to achieve our vision. e.g. local churches, mission agencies, surf industry, secular surfing organisations, surf media, alumni, Aleph, etc.
